How do I recognize when my pipelines have burst?
Rising and fall water pressures
Pipes do not simply burst in a day. You may have noticed that your cooking area tap or shower does not run right away when you turn the faucet. It might stop briefly for a few secs and after that blast you with even more pressure than usual.
In various other circumstances, the water may seem typical at first, after that drop in stress after a few secs.
Polluted water
Many people presume a burst pipe is a one-way electrical outlet. Quite the contrary. As water spurts of the hole or gouge in your plumbing system, impurities find their method.
Your water may be infected from the source, so if you can, inspect if your water tank has any type of problems. Nevertheless, if your drinking water is provided and cleansed by the local government, you ought to call your plumber quickly if you see or smell anything amusing in your water.
Puddles under pipelines and sinks
When a pipeline ruptureds, the outflow creates a puddle. It might show up that the puddle is expanding in dimension, and regardless of the amount of times you mop the pool, in a couple of minutes, there's one more one waiting to be cleaned. Typically, you might not be able to map the pool to any type of visible pipes. This is an indicator to call a professional plumber.
Wet wall surfaces and also water stains
Prior to a pipeline ruptureds, it will leak, a lot of times. If this relentless leaking goes unnoticed, the leak might finish right into a wide gouge in your pipe. One easy method to prevent this emergency is to keep an eye out for damp walls ad water spots. These water spots will certainly lead you right to the leakage.
Untraceable leaking noises
Pipeline ruptureds can happen in the most unpleasant locations, like within concrete, inside wall surfaces, or under sinks. When your house goes silent, you may be able to listen to an aggravatingly consistent leaking sound. Also after you have actually checked your shower head and kitchen area faucet, the trickling may proceed.
Precious visitor, the leaking might be coming from a pipe inside your walls. There isn't much you can do about that, except tell an expert plumber.

What do I do when I find a burst pipeline?
Your water meter will certainly continue to run even while your water wastes. To lessen your losses, discover the main controls and also transform the supply off. The water mains are an above-ground structure beside your residential property.

How Do You Know if a Pipe Has Burst
Flooding. The most obvious sign – if you notice puddles of water on the floor, if the walls are very wet, and if you see the water meter spinning like crazy, then you have a flood. Bubbling walls. When the water leakage is not that obvious, you can notice bubbles forming under the paint or wallpapers of your walls. Mould. Another sign for too much moisture. Some homes have this problem regardless, but if you’re experiencing mould for the first time in a while, the reason might be a broken pipe. Patches of extra green grass. If a pipe has burst outside your home and around your yard, water would be flooding on your lawn. And if there are patches of very green grass, it’s probably a damaged pipe. How to Fix a Broken Pipe Inside a Wall
Cut out sections of the damaged drywall with a saw. Once you are completely sure where the damage is located, cut the wall in order to have access. Wrap a sheet around the pipe and move around until it gets wet. If you don’t have the luck to see the breakage with your own eyes, you’ll need to find it with a sheet of cloth. You may have to repeat this a few times until you pinpoint the exact place of the breakage. Place a container under the broken pipe. The plumbing repair will be messy, so the container should catch anything that spills from the pipe you’re about to work on. Cut the pipe below the leak. You need to use a pipe cutter tool for this. Screw the tool tightly and rotate until the pipe is cut through. Dry the pipe. You can’t work if it’s wet. Cut above the leak with a pipe cutter again. Clean the pipe. This includes both the inside and outside. The inside might hold more ice, so make sure it’s clear from any obstructions. Mount a copper repair sleeve. Use a blowtorch to heat the bottom end of the repair sleeve. Allow the solder to melt and fill the joint. After it cools in about 10 minutes, do the same for the upper end.
